Synopsis

In a rare solo play by George S. Kaufman, an innocent, naive named Peter Jones, the “butter-and-egg man” of the title (a 1920s slang term for a wealthy rural businessman eager to spend large amounts of money in the big city), arrives on Broadway from Chillicothe, Ohio, hoping to invest $20,000 in a play and turn a profit large enough to buy a local hotel back home.

He is conned by shady producer Joe Lehman and his partner Jack McClure into backing their play with a 49-percent stake.

After the play bombs out of town, Lehman and McClure want out.

Jones buys them out, then revamps the show into a huge hit.

Jones then sells the play back to them at a huge profit after learning from a lawyer that the play was plagiarized.

He returns home to Ohio — with his new love Jane Weston, Lehman’s office girl — to buy his hotel.

Press Reviews

"If you like smart, funny, sentimental, satirical comedies, here is a chance to enjoy yourself"

— The New York Herald Tribune

"the wittiest and liveliest jamboree of the behind-the-scenes ever distilled from the atmosphere of Broadway." — The Sun"The audience nearly laughed itself to death"

— The New York Evening Post

"Way before Mel Brooks created Max Bialystock, George S. Kaufman used the stock theatrical character of a producer short on cash and ethics and big on ambition to spin a comedy that was driven by one-liners and duplicitous shenanigans."

— Elyse Sommer
